I have already run 1/0 ser cable single phase wire for an apartment feeder to the sub panels. The inspector is telling me I cannot bunch them. I have run them down a hall and had to bunch them approx 18" to get into the panel room. He is saying I have to derate the wires. Is this true? If so it will cost much money.

When you say bunch do you mean bundle? If so then this only applies if it is over 24".
The references are NEC: 338.10(B)(4) , 334.80 & 310.15(B)(2)(a)

If this area is required to be fire stopped then the 24" rule does not apply.
